Warning Signs You Need Construction Site Damage Restoration

Sometimes, the signs of construction damage aren’t obvious right away. Catching these early can save you from much larger, more expensive problems later. It’s important to know what to look for after nearby construction work has occurred. Paying attention to these details can protect your home’s long-term value.

Cracks in Walls or Ceilings

Small hairline cracks might seem minor, but they can indicate shifting foundations or structural stress caused by heavy equipment or excavation. Keep an eye out for new or widening cracks. These need professional evaluation.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ent damp or musty smell often means water is trapped behind walls or under floors. This can lead to mold and mildew, creating unhealthy indoor air quality. This requires immediate drying and remediation.

Visible Water Stains or Damp Spots

Any discoloration or dampness on walls, ceilings, or floors is a clear sign of water intrusion. Even small amounts of water can cause significant damage over time, leading to rot and structural compromise. Get this checked out right away.

Loose Flooring or Warped Materials

If your floorboards are lifting, or if drywall or trim appears warped or buckled, it’s often due to moisture damage. This indicates that the underlying structure may be compromised. We need to address moisture-related warping before it worsens.

Doors or Windows That Stick

Changes in your home’s structure, even slight ones, can cause doors and windows to become misaligned and difficult to open or close. This is a subtle but important indicator of potential foundation or framing issues.

Unusual Sounds

Are you hearing creaking, popping, or settling noises more than usual? These sounds can be a symptom of stress on your home’s structure from nearby construction vibrations or ground disturbance. Investigate unusual noises promptly.

Construction Site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or surface debris removal (e.g., scattered leaves, small twigs) Yes No Easy to handle with basic tools and time.
Identifying small, superficial cracks in paint Yes No Often cosmetic, can be patched after other issues are resolved.
Dealing with water damage impacting drywall and insulation No Yes Requires specialized drying equipment to prevent mold and structural issues.
Removing large amounts of construction debris (wood, concrete, metal) No Yes Requires heavy equipment, safety protocols, and proper disposal methods.
Assessing and repairing structural damage (foundation, framing) No Yes Requires engineering knowledge and specialized repair techniques for safety.
Detecting and mitigating hidden mold growth No Yes Requires specialized testing and containment to ensure health and safety.

While minor cleanup is manageable, anything involving water intrusion, structural concerns, or hazardous materials should always be handled by professionals. Are there health risks associated with construction site damage?

Yes, there can be significant health risks. Construction can stir up dust, asbestos, lead paint, or mold spores, which can be harmful if inhaled. Water damage from construction activities can also lead to mold growth within 24-48 hours. Can I file an insurance claim for damage caused by a construction site?

Absolutely. Damage caused by construction activities is typically covered by insurance, though the claim might be filed against the responsible party’s insurance or your own homeowner’s policy, depending on the circumstances.
